TRESemme to re-style history at New York Fashion Week
NEW YORK -- TRESemmé, the official hair care sponsor of New York Fashion Week, plans to collaborate with an emerging designer for an unprecedented presentation at NYFW.
The brand announced it will partner with Alejandra Alonso of À MOI to reimagine iconic voluminous hairstyles throughout history live at NYFW. À MOI's presentation will feature different looks inspired by the ages, created exclusively using the new TRESemmé Beauty-Full Volume Collection.

Additionally, TRESemmé will partner with industry legend Orlando Pita and TRESemmé veteran stylists Jeanie Syfu and Tyler Laswell as they create memorable looks backstage for some of the week's most world-renowned designers including: Diane von Furstenberg, Carolina Herrera, BCBG, Hervé Léger, Marissa Webb, Mara Hoffman, Misha Nonoo, Rachel Zoe, and TRESemmé newcomer Monse, as they debut their hotly anticipated collection.
TRESemmé will have two custom spaces in the heart of the NYFW action for consumers to trial the new season's looks. The TRESemmé Runway Studio, located at Spring Studios, 50 Varick Street, and the TRESemmé Salon in NYFW: The Shows venue, Skylight at Moynihan Station, will both offer complimentary styling of looks fresh off the runway and a space to relax and recharge while taking in exclusive show content.
